add the configs for future use
add initial configs
add pc98
add ppc
add ia64
add build configs. not all are useful per se
add build script
add release files
initial conversion to freebsd 10 build. will need changes
update script
sync with freebsd
tag
update script
add some scripts
upadte manifest
update config
remove some old files
add config script
done with image now
add label
update steps and switch to xterm
add additional exclusions to src tarball
remove cvs2svn prop
Drop sparc64 arch
reset props for svn keywords
add copyright notice per authors doing upstream
update release script
midnightbsd ufs
midnightbsd file system type
update build setup
drop freebsd tag
add text to track some targets and clean up the exclusion rules
Fix more bugs with the installer
remove firstboot rc script for live media.
spelling is important.
Fix clean target with the external dist directory we're using now.
Introduce an fstab for the install cd
Drop documenation target for now. Explicitly define worlddir and use /usr/rel/dist rather than objdir so we don't get in a circular tar loop. It's nasty.
Put MidnightBSD in the name of the iso files to make them easier to identify. We'll probably rename these prior to release anyway, (version number) but then again that might get automated.
uniformly use the -f option to ln so we don't die on a dup symlink
Don't die if the dist directory is already there on mkdir. add an rc.local to get into the installer. This WILL change, but it's a nice placeholder.
hack up a release generation script
Second pass at new release framework.
we've got a long way to go before the new release building structure is in place.
Remove freebsd legacy doc releaseng stuf. We'll handle docs in our own way.
Use makefs instead of the cdrtools to build a release. This means MidnightBSD releases are self hosting.
add mergemaster mergemaster.mtree generator for release process
Add DVD ISO target
0.4 is current now
remove alpha, ia64, pc98 files
Drop floppy support.
delete old freebsd documentation in other languages. this should save source space.
lzma is required for libarchive now.
Drop the dependance on perl 5.8. Since perl is in base, we don't need it to generate the index anymore.
fix script to include proper tree
remove old documentation for architectures we never supported. Add some code to enable smp vs non smp kernels with the installer. note sysinstall changes have not been finished yet. update fixit.profile to include geom in the path
sync up with i386 and amd64. This could explain the bad install discs on the last release
Add link for cpio to pax and add tar.
include pax and add links for fsck
update scripts for new src dist file layout and upcoming kernel installation changes
add -G to mkisoimages to work easier within chroot. tweak app availablility in boot crunch. we don't need usbd anymore
Don't build docs by default.
screw it.. make a default cvs root. This makes iso building so easy.
We don't have usbd.conf anymore
Switch to 3 disc iso setup like 0.2.1
Update the package split to sync with 0.2.1
Remove unsupported architectures. Add some of the customizations used for 0.2.1. Fix distfiles directory name. 0.3 :)
We're making progress on transitioning off GNU cpio.
Remove picobsd and pc98 files. As pc98 machines have not be made in Japan for several years, there is little point for us to try to support it. FreeBSD has that niche. I intentionally kept two apps within picobsd including the simple_httpd and PNG viewer which uses libvgl. There are few examples of using vgl, so I thought this might be fun to play with for now.
Remove outdated ports, change the name of pkgconfig to pkg-config
Adjust the parameters to pax.
Get rid of FreeBSD 4 case.
*** empty log message ***
switch to pax $MidnightBSD$
Adjust crunch to include pax/tar.
Remove unneeded echo
Experiment with removing cpio during most of the build process. Change base version to 0.2 for current. Correct the path for Distfiles as ctriv changed the name from distfiles.
forgot a `
Remove adam's favorite window manager. Perhaps it can be resurected someday.
add floppy boot support just in case we need it down the road for amd64
Get rid of a few lines of rmdir errors. We're just trying to delete empty items so tell find that using -empty.
$MidnightBSD$ IN package-splint.py, modernize the ports we look for...
Lets try to fix this mess.
$MidnightBSD$ s/ports/mports s/FreeBSD/MidnightBSD
$MidnightBSD$ s/Free/Midninight s/ports/mports
s/Free/Midnight
$MidnightBSD$ s/Free/Midnight s/ports/mports
$MidnightBSD$
$MidnightBSD$ s/ports/mports s/FreeBSD/Midnight
s/ports/mports
Remove keyboard flags since we have kbdmux
$MidnightBSD$
Remove and fix the list of ports to include.
Fix BUILDNAME. For floppy target, split mfsroot
TCP Auto sizing of socket buffers improves throughput on high latency links. Several new sysctls were added to control the buffers max size, etc. Additional work is needed, but under initial testing this is working great. You must rebulid world in order for netstat to work correctly. A few changes were made to netstat, but do not change functionality in any significant way.
update package-split.py to point to mports.
Refer to mports instead of ports.
Ensure install scripts are set executable.
Sync with FreeBSD 6.1 Release.
For now we are just syncing documentation. We will transition this around or shrotly after 0.1 release.
Again this documentation is helpful until we have our own.
We haven't decided on how we're going to build or store the website documentation in the future yet. This will sync some problems with the imported docs in case we decide to do something with them. If not, its a handy reference until our own documentation is in place.
Remove portsnap from tree.
Cleanup
Remove alpha arch references.
$MidnightBSD$
$MidnightBSD$
Fix some issues with ports/mports change. $MidnightBSD$
fix ports tarball name
Change release target to use mports instead of ports.
*** empty log message ***
This commit was generated by cvs2svn to compensate for changes in r5, which included commits to RCS files with non-trunk default branches.
This commit was generated by cvs2svn to compensate for changes in r2, which included commits to RCS files with non-trunk default branches.